CryoCommand™ is a next-generation ecosystem engineered to overwhelm wildfire conditions using liquid nitrogen (LN2), smart delivery platforms, and dual-purpose cryo-oxygen production.
Designed for rapid deployment to wildfire zones, CryoCommand integrates satellite-guided targeting, drone-coordinated attack paths, and oxygen recovery for fire-rescue and tactical triage.
